Soups Ranjan is a research scientist who enjoys working at cross-section of network security, data mining and distributed system design. He obtained PhD and Masters degrees from Rice University in 2005 and 2002 respectively. More specifically, his interests are in designing novel solutions to detect all things malicious in the Internet including Distributed Denial-of-Service attacks, E-mail spam, VoIP spam, Botnets, BGP prefix hijacking attacks, by using techniques from advanced statistics, graph theory, and data mining. He holds 3 patents and has co-authored 10 additional patent pending applications with USPTO in the broad area of network anomaly detection.
